Troubleshoot

Diagnostic overview: Links to Rescue and Recovery diagnostics help topics.
Diagnose hardware: Starts the PC Doctor application that can perform hardware tests and report

test results.

Create diagnostic disks: Enables you to create a set of diagnostic disks.
Boot from another device: Enables you to boot from the Rescue and Recovery CD, a set of backup

CDs, an internal drive, or a detachable storage device such as a USB hard disk drive.

Note: To boot from a USB hard disk drive or a second hard disk drive, ensure that the hard disk
drive is not compressed.

System information: Provides the detailed information about the computer and its hardware

components.

Event log: Provides the detailed information about recent user activities and listings of computer

hardware to aid in problem determination and resolution. The log files provide a readable way to
view activities and a set of log entries.

Note: The feature of viewing the log files is only supported on certain machine types of Lenovo
computers.

Warranty status: Provides the link to launch the Opera browser so that you can search the warranty

information from the Internet.

The Rescue and Recovery program is preinstalled on Lenovo computers. It is also available for purchase as
a CD file so that organizations can benefit from the Rescue and Recovery program installed on non-Lenovo
computers. You can then purchase separate licenses for individual computers.

Windows environment

The Rescue and Recovery Windows environment enables users to rescue lost data, applications, and
operating systems with the touch of a button. This capability reduces time-consuming help desk calls,
which can save support costs.

You can schedule to back up all users' computers to reduce risk and downtime. The Rescue and Recovery
program offers your clients an extra layer of support by pre-configuring automatic external backup to a
server or an external storage. Backups are encrypted by default with the 256 AES (Advanced Encryption
Standard) key.

Antidote Delivery Manager

Antidote Delivery Manager is an antivirus, anti-worm infrastructure included in the Rescue and Recovery
program. Antidote Delivery Manager is easy to implement, and allows an administrator to initiate network
blocking and recovery within minutes of a reported problem. Antidote Delivery Manager can be launched
by one administrator and it functions on systems with or without a network. Antidote Delivery Manager is
compatible with existing antivirus tools; therefore, maintaining virus scanning tools and obtaining patches are
still required. Antidote Delivery Manager provides the infrastructure to halt destruction and apply the patches.

Note: Antidote Delivery Manager is disabled by default. For more information, see Appendix B “ Antidote
Delivery Manager” on page 133.
